Review

A very tricky month for us that included three away games and we only managed to pick up one point from a possible twelve. We started with an away game at Celta and we actually played well and I was happy to score 3 goals but unfortunately our defence wasn't on point and we conceded four.

Then a tough away game at Bilbao and we were completely outplayed, they stopped us from playing our football. This was quite disappointing and was quite hard to watch as it felt as though we took a bit of a backwards step.

Our only home game of the month saw us get our only point of the month against Villareal. We played much better in this one and probably deserved more but had to settle for a point in the end.

One step forward, two steps back. Sevilla away is a hard game but the performance wasn't anywhere near the standard I know we can play. It started well when Vadillo opened the scoring after just one minute but that seemed to wake the opposition up and we fell apart.

League Table

So after a poor month, we have slipped down to 7th place. We are still over-achieving in that position but it could have been better for us. Conceding 13 goals in 4 matches has hurt our goal difference which now stands at 0. Overall we can't really complain as we are sitting in a very comfortable position. Review

We had quite a good month in December, we progressed to the next round of the Spanish Cup and picked up a win in the league. Much improved from November.

We started off with a 4-0 victory over Almeria in the cup and this was a game where we rested our first team and played a few players that hadn't had much game time so far this season. It paid off as three lads that haven't played much scored the goals in a dominant victory.

Then a tricky away game at Valencia, I wasn't too disappointed at the loss as it is a very tough game and we actually played really well. We created some good chances and could take that moving forward in the season.

Then came the return leg against Almeria and again we played a 'weakened' side. This time we couldn't grab the win but the damage was done in the first leg and we won 5-1 on aggregate. Baston scoring our goal in this one.

We finished 2015 with a great performance and a great win, 3-1 against Deportivo. They never really threatened us as we dominated proceedings, they did score a lucky goal to ruin our clean sheet but a great three points.

League Table

We have moved up one place from last month to 6th. As I have said before, I would have taken that at the beginning of the season and it is completely deserved. The top three have started to pull away now and I expect Valencia to join them aswell in the near future. As you can see, Valladolid are also having a solid season and join us in the top 6. Deportivo are struggling at the bottom with just one win in seventeen.
